  • Convoy of Hope aids Louisiana

    For the five-year anniversary of Katrina and to aid oil-spill victims, Convoy of Hope recently sent an outreach team and 40,000 pounds of groceries to Louisiana. Outreaches were held on three consecutive nights to serve hundreds of people.

  • Fisherman back on feet, thanks to Convoy, MAPS

    Jimmy Morgan, an oyster fisherman from Louisiana, had his house and boat destroyed by Katrina in 2005. Hundreds of church groups, MAPS teams, Convoy of Hope teams and volunteers headed to the region to help families like the Morgans get back on their feet.
